### Broker upgrade stalls at queue migration

When upgrading Relaygate from 5.x to 6.0, the migration step can hang if durable queues still hold unacknowledged messages. Before approving the upgrade change, confirm the drain script ran and that consumer offsets were checkpointed. If the migrator reports a stuck shard, replay it through the admin API on the Northvale staging cluster, authenticating with the bearer token below.

portal login ticket: eyJhbGciOiJIUzI1NiIsInR5cCI6IkpXVCJ9.eyJzdWIiOiIM25kc14QLCIn0.LzJ8kLd4sgjY

**Handover note: Tollgate session refresh bug (from Ilsa to Brann)**

Quick summary for support: Tollgate sometimes issues a refreshed session token a few seconds after the old one expires, so users get bounced to login mid-session. Root cause is clock skew between the auth pods, not anything client-side. Workaround until the patch lands is tightening the refresh window. The interim settings we're running in production are these.

settings of fahag-haduf:
[ulaox]
port = 8443
region = south-2
host = ulaox.lumiccorp.internal
timeout_ms = 500
retries = 8

# Handover: Gridsmith Crossword Generator

Gridsmith builds daily puzzles from the wordlist service and caches finished grids for 24 hours. Solver timeouts are the usual failure mode; restart the fill worker if generation stalls past two minutes. Themed puzzles use a separate template pool. Everything runs from one deployment. The generator reads its settings at startup, shown here.

config for bawef-tajof:
RALMIR_PIN=7092
RALMIR_METRICS_HOST=metrics.ralmir.paliqcorp.corp
RALMIR_LOG_LEVEL=error
RALMIR_TENANT=tamix

Welcome to the Docs Platform team at Quillmark. All documentation merged into the handbook repo passes through ProseGate, our documentation linter, which checks heading depth, link validity, and style rules before CI approves the change. Linter rule updates are published as signed bundles so every runner verifies provenance. The current bundle signing key is shown below.

release key, kagag-yahag: bky6_4YGW3e